About Xiao-Hua Yu

Xiao-Hua Yu is a scholar working on Cancer Research, Surgery and Biochemistry, having authored 43 papers that have together received 3.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cholesterol and Lipid Metabolism (23 papers), Cancer, Lipids, and Metabolism (13 papers) and Peroxisome Proliferator-Activated Receptors (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cancer Research (572 citations), Immunology (577 citations) and Infectious Diseases (412 citations). Xiao-Hua Yu has collaborated with scholars based in China, Canada and United States. Frequent co-authors include Chao‐Ke Tang, Dawei Zhang, Heng Li, Shilin Tang, Shangming Liu, Kai Yin, Yuchang Fu, Xi‐Long Zheng, Xin-Ping Ouyang and Xiang Ou. Their work appears in journals such as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ications, International Journal of Molecular Sciences and Journal of Lipid Research.
